味觉隐喻研究概况及其内在机制
An Overview of Research on Taste Metaphor and Its Intrinsic Mechanisms

Abstract:

味觉不仅仅是简单的物理化学感受,它可延伸出其相关隐喻,潜在的影响人的情绪、直觉甚至是认知判断。文章从酸甜苦三种基础味觉隐喻出发,说明味觉隐喻研究的社会重要性,用具身理论假说、进化假说以及情绪调节假说从不同视角试图阐明味觉隐喻的内在机制,并提出味觉隐喻研究存在的问题和展望。
Taste is not only a simple physical and chemical sensation, but also extends its related metaphors to potentially influence human emotions, intuition, and even cognitive judgment. In this paper, we start from the three basic taste metaphors of sweet, sour and bitter, illustrate the social importance of the study of taste metaphors, try to elucidate the intrinsic mechanism of taste metaphors from different perspectives using the body theory hypothesis, the evolutionary hypothesis, and the emotion regulation hypothesis, and put forward the problems and perspectives of the study of taste metaphors.
